​The future simple tense (also known as the simple future) is used to express future events. It can be used to describe spontaneous decisions, predictions, plans, or any other event taking place in the future.

This tense uses two basic auxiliary verbs to express the future - "will" and "going to". Both of these verbs fall under the future simple tense and are used in its formation.
